Disc Brakes -> Charger, Magnum & 300 -> Brake System Bleed -> Bench Bleeding -> Manual Bleed -> Master Cylinder Bleed -> On-Vehicle Bleeding -> Pressure Bleed
Vehicle: 2008 Dodge Charger SXT 3.5 V6 GAS

Pressure Bleed

Use bleeder tank tool No. C-3496-B, or equivalent, and adapter tool No. 6921, or equivalent, to pressurize hydraulic system.

Normal pressure bleeder pressure should not be more than 35 psi. On models equipped with plastic reservoirs, do not exceed 25 psi bleeding pressure.

  • Attach suitable clear plastic hose to bleeder screw and submerge other end into clear container with clean brake fluid.
  • Open bleeder screw at least one full turn.
  • Bleed 4-8 ounces of fluid through system until air free flow is maintained.
  • Repeat procedure at all bleeder screws.
